
As you know, YouTube lets its users watch, download and upload any kind of “normal” and HD videos. Recently, YouTube has rolled out a new, interesting feature called “drag and drop” which aims to make the uploading process easier and faster. As the name of the feature suggests, now in order to upload any kind of video to your account, you will only have to drag and drop your video directly to YouTube!
To upload your videos to YouTube using the new feature, follow these easy steps:
- Login to your YouTube account.
- Click the Upload button.
- At this point a new area will appear on your account page. The outlined area contains the following message: “Drag and drop videos anywhere on the page”.
- Now, all you will have to do is drag any video located on your computer desktop or folder inside this area and drop it. Once done, the uploading process will start automatically.
Please, keep in mind that you are allowed to upload High Definition videos (HD) up to 2GB or 15 minutes in lenght.
The new “drag and drop” feature needs HTML 5 APIs to work. This means that you will have to use the latest Google Chrome or Firefox.
